About

LAMP (Incorporated) is a large registered charity based in West Busselton, WA. It serves: first nations, adults, children, ethnic groups, families, females, financially disadvantaged, males, homelessness risk, chronic illness, disability, pre/post release, rural & remote, unemployed, youth.
